I wonder if civil forfeiture will work against Trump once he's out of office. Trump's net worth before becoming President was under US$1 billion. Now it's over 6 billion. A civil claim for the difference based on the Emoluments Acts.

"The Foreign Emoluments Clause bars the president and other federal officials from accepting “any present, Emolument, Office, or Title, of any kind whatever, from any King, Prince, or foreign State” without the consent of Congress. It reflects the framers’ desire to prevent federal officials from succumbing to foreign influence.

The Domestic Emoluments Clause provides for the president to receive a fixed salary and bars him from receiving “any other Emolument from the United States, or any of them.” It was designed to insulate the president against undo pressure from Congress or any individual state."
